Output 61c77b83eadd8a28e00709f33a176b4d35694b35c0c1bfc09d29f28a9239bf68:2

value
809900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3beb16803be9d2990f484476569a7d08c782f59d OP_EQUALVERIFY OP_CHECKSIG
address
16TpVWepHQXk8QmmHWjnP7Tp4uDri45xe2
transaction
61c77b83eadd8a28e00709f33a176b4d35694b35c0c1bfc09d29f28a9239bf68
spent
true